Full Description
Three mounds of Second World War date were visible as earthworks in RAF/HLA/564 V 6011 01-JUN-1942. The small mounds were evenly positioned on the south side of the former course of the Manston road on Telegraph Hill. They may have been used to aid navigation during the black-out. They were recorded as levelled earthworks in Next Perspectives APGB Imagery 07-APR-2021. These features were mapped as part of the Historic England Isle of Thanet project in 2024. (1-2)
